headliner

English

Pronunciation

  • (US) IPA(key): /?h?d?la?n?/

Etymology 1

headline (verb) +? -er

Noun

headliner (plural headliners)

  1. (music) The headlining band or performer at a concert or similar event; the best-known and first billed musician, comedian, etc., often performing as the final act of the evening.

Etymology 2

head +? liner

Noun

headliner (plural headliners)

  1. (automotive) The interior fabric covering the roof of a vehicle.
